Cost Analysis of Traditional Plant Maintenance Programs

Labor Intensive Requirements

Traditional live plant maintenance programs demand substantial labor investments that compound over time. Professional plant care services typically charge between $15-25 per plant per month, creating significant recurring expenses for facilities with extensive greenery installations. These costs encompass routine watering, fertilization, pruning, pest management, and periodic plant replacement when specimens fail to adapt to indoor conditions or seasonal changes.

The specialized knowledge required for proper plant care necessitates either hiring dedicated horticultural staff or contracting with external plant maintenance services. Both options represent substantial ongoing financial commitments that can consume 3-5% of a facility's annual operating budget. Artificial greenery eliminates these recurring labor costs entirely, requiring only periodic dusting or basic cleaning that existing maintenance staff can easily incorporate into standard cleaning routines.

Infrastructure and Utility Costs

Live plant installations require comprehensive support infrastructure that generates ongoing utility expenses and maintenance complexities. Irrigation systems, drainage solutions, grow lights, and climate control modifications all contribute to increased operational costs. Water consumption for large-scale plant installations can add hundreds or thousands of dollars to monthly utility bills, particularly in regions with premium water rates or during drought conditions.

The environmental control requirements for maintaining healthy live plants often conflict with energy efficiency goals, forcing facilities to compromise between plant health and utility cost management. Artificial greenery eliminates these infrastructure dependencies, allowing facilities to optimize climate control systems for human comfort and energy efficiency without considering botanical requirements.

Financial Benefits of Artificial Greenery Implementation

Immediate Cost Reduction Opportunities

The transition to artificial greenery delivers immediate financial benefits through the elimination of recurring maintenance contracts and utility consumption. Facilities typically recover their initial artificial greenery investment within 8-12 months through reduced operational expenses. This rapid payback period makes artificial greenery an attractive capital expenditure that generates positive cash flow almost immediately after implementation.

Beyond direct maintenance savings, artificial greenery reduces administrative overhead by eliminating vendor management responsibilities, service scheduling coordination, and quality assurance monitoring associated with live plant programs. The simplified management model allows facility teams to redirect resources toward core business operations while maintaining superior aesthetic standards through artificial greenery installations that remain consistently attractive regardless of environmental conditions.

Long-term ROI Calculations

Comprehensive ROI analysis reveals that artificial greenery investments typically generate 300-500% returns over a five-year period when compared to equivalent live plant programs. This substantial return stems from consistent cost avoidance across multiple expense categories including labor, utilities, supplies, and replacement costs. The durability of high-quality artificial greenery ensures that initial investments continue generating savings for years without significant reinvestment requirements.

The predictable cost structure of artificial greenery enables accurate long-term budgeting and eliminates the financial volatility associated with live plant mortality rates, seasonal replacement needs, and emergency interventions. This financial predictability supports better cash flow management and allows organizations to allocate resources more strategically across operational priorities.

Risk Mitigation and Insurance Considerations

Artificial greenery eliminates several risk factors associated with live plant installations that can impact insurance costs and liability exposure. Water damage from irrigation system failures, pest infestations spreading to surrounding areas, and allergic reactions from pollen or plant materials all represent potential liability issues that artificial alternatives eliminate entirely.

The fire safety advantages of modern artificial greenery, which meets strict flame retardancy standards, can contribute to improved building safety ratings and potentially reduced insurance premiums. Additionally, the elimination of water systems and organic materials reduces the risk of mold growth and related health concerns that could trigger costly remediation requirements or legal liabilities.

FAQ

How quickly can facilities recover their artificial greenery investment

Most facilities recover their artificial greenery investment within 8-12 months through eliminated maintenance costs, utility savings, and reduced labor requirements. The exact payback period depends on the scale of installation and the previous costs of live plant maintenance programs, with larger installations typically achieving faster returns due to economies of scale.

What maintenance is required for artificial greenery installations

Artificial greenery requires minimal maintenance consisting primarily of periodic dusting and occasional washing to maintain optimal appearance. This maintenance can be easily integrated into existing cleaning routines without specialized equipment or training, typically requiring less than 30 minutes per month for standard installations.

How does artificial greenery impact employee satisfaction and productivity

Studies indicate that artificial greenery provides similar psychological benefits to live plants in terms of stress reduction and improved workplace satisfaction. The consistent appearance and absence of maintenance disruptions can actually enhance the positive environmental impact while eliminating concerns about plant health, allergies, or pest issues that sometimes affect employee comfort.

What should facilities consider when selecting artificial greenery products

Key selection criteria include UV resistance for longevity, flame retardancy certification for safety compliance, realistic appearance for aesthetic impact, and manufacturer warranty coverage for quality assurance. Facilities should also consider installation requirements, cleaning compatibility, and scalability for future expansion when evaluating artificial greenery options.
